Needs Analysis


There are many ESL students entering our schools. They need much assistance learning English and transitioning into the school environment. Books like ours are needed because they provide students with both language translations, provide new information, & identify with the students. Task Analysis

After becoming familiar with the needs and characteristics of our learner, the tasks were developed. This task analysis shows step by step the process of creating our Bookbuilder book and presenting it to our learner.

Task Analysis of Creating & Presenting Our Book
1. Review needs and learner characteristics to understand how the book should be developed. (Look at strengths and weaknesses of learner.)
2. Develop/gather images for book that the learner can identify with.
3. Create outline/storyboard to help organize the curriculum, objectives, and skills in the book.
4. Develop book (placing all graphics, literature, and audio together).
5. Plan instruction and determine classroom activities that support the book and the learner.
6. Determine instructional strategies you will use to present the book and activities.
7. Present book and related activities using previously planned instruction!
